Amendments to the Decree on Conditions for Electricity Supply and Delivery were adopted, introducing new deadlines and clarifying the rules related to the preparation of grid connection studies for energy facilities.
The most significant change concerns projects involving variable renewable energy sources, such as wind farms and solar power plants. For investors who did not submit a request for the preparation of a connection study prior to the effective date of the amended Decree, the next available window for submitting such requests will open only as of July 1, 2026.
These amendments provide a clearer framework for planning the connection of new generation capacities to the transmission system, aiming to preserve the stability of the power grid, optimize the use of transmission capacities, and ensure balanced integration of renewable sources.
The amended text of the Decree is already available through the Official Legal Information System of the Republic of Serbia, enabling all interested parties to review the relevant provisions and deadlines in detail.
